This afternoon I had nice views of a female Red-backed Button-Quail in tall grassland at Maroochy River on the Sunshine Coast. A second bird was heard calling nearby. It’s the first time I’ve had this species locally and follows my recent sighting of King Quail at a site not far from this one. Other birds today included numerous Brown Quail, Striated Heron and Tawny Grassbird. Yesterday in Mapleton State Forest I had Paradise Riflebird and Crested Shrike-tit.
